Houston Area Lift

  • Sponsors (?)

I know of a shop in Bellaire that the owner/mechanic is really reasonable with parts install and stuff and might even let you use one of the outside lifts if you ask.

Sorry I've been out of touch. I'll send you a PM if it looks like I can get down that way by the weekend to check it out.

I'm just trying to do some cleaning before I head to Indy next week.
